Update in understanding common variable immunodeficiency disorders (CVIDs) and the management of patients with these conditions

AbstractThe common variable immunodeficiency disorders are a mixed group of heterogeneous conditions linked by lack of immunoglobulin production and primary antibody failure. This variability results in difficulty in making coherent sense of either immunopathogenesis or the role of various genetic abnormalities reported in the literature. The recent attempt to collate the varied complications in these conditions and to define particular clinical phenotypes has improved our understanding of these diseases. Once refined and confirmed by other studies, these definitions will facilitate improved accuracy of prognosis and better management of clinical complication. They may also provide a method of analysing outcomes as related to new immunopathological and genetic findings.

Postexposure Prophylaxis After Sexual Assaults: A Prospective Cohort Study

AbstractOBJECTIVE: The objective of this study was to evaluate HIV postexposure prophylaxis (PEP) protocol in rape victims. STUDY: The victims were assigned to 1 of 3 categories, according to the severity of exposure (I-low, II-moderate, III-high). HIV PEP was provided to victims in groups II (Zdv + 3TC) and III (Zdv + 3TC + PI) until 72 hours after exposure. The follow-up was 6 months. RESULTS: From May 1997 to October 2001, 347 victims were attended. PEP was offered to 278 victims (141 in group II and 137 in group III). Side effects were more common in group III (P <0.01). No seroconversion was diagnosed in the 180 victims that completed the follow-up. Univariate analysis showed that the schooling level, knowledge of the aggressor's HIV status, and the use of PEP were associated with compliance. CONCLUSIONS: Triple therapy was associated with side effects, which suggested that drug regimes should be reviewed. The variables related to a high risk of HIV transmission were also significant for compliance.

Imaging findings in common variable immunodeficiency

AbstractCommon variable immunodeficiency is characterized by decreased levels of immunoglobulins leading to repeated infections of chest, gastrointestinal tract, etc., Radiological findings and clinical suspicion could be helpful in diagnosing common variable immunodeficiency thereby decreasing mortality and morbidity associated with disease. We present radiological findings in a 20-year-old patient with laboratory findings supporting the diagnosis of common variable immunodeficiency.
